According to the public record, 28, Chambers Street, London is a modern leasehold apartment with 1,119 ft2 of internal area.
Apartments of this size in this area normally have 3 bedrooms.
Chambers Street, London, SE16 is located in the borough of Southwark within the SE16 postal district.
28, Chambers Street, London has a single entry in the Land Registry database from November 2013 and a single entry in the EPC database dated June 2013.

Based on public information available, and assuming the property is in reasonable condition, we estimate the current sale value for 28 Chambers Street London as £700,413 and the rental value as £3,247 per month giving an expected gross yield of 5.6%.
Over the last 12 months the sale value of 28 Chambers Street London has decreased by £1,082 (0.2%) and its rental value has increased by £128 per month (3.9%).
Decorative condition can have a big effect on a property's value and this effect varies depending on the type, size and location of the property.
If 28, Chambers Street, London is in very good condition we estimate a sale value of £735,433 and rental value of £3,409 per month.
However, if the property needs a lot of cosmetic work we estimate a sale value of £651,384 and a rental value of £3,020 per month.

According to HM Land Registry, 28, Chambers Street, London was last sold on 11 Nov 2013 for £136,250 and was recorded as a leasehold flat.
The property has only had this single sale since 1995.
Since Nov 2013, the market for similar properties has risen 14.5%
According to the Land Registry and our network of Estate Agents, there have been 3 sales of properties similar to 28, Chambers Street, London within a radius of 290 metres over the last 2 years.
The most recent example is Flat 3, Parker Building, Freda Street, London, SE16 4ED, a Leasehold flat which sold for £615,000 in Dec 2023.

Chambers Street, London, SE16 has a total of 236 addresses. According to our analysis of all the public data, 28, Chambers Street, London is the 22nd largest and the 6th most expensive property on the street.
When compared to the postcode district it is £227k more expensive than the average property in SE16.
28, Chambers Street, London has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of C.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 14 Jun 2013.
The property is not conn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using electric storage heaters.
The closest station to 28, Chambers Street, London is Bermondsey station which is 400 metres away.
According to data from the Environment Agency, the flood risk in this area is considered to be very low.
